Core Viewpoint - The article highlights the significant achievements in carbon peak and carbon neutrality initiatives in China over the past five years, emphasizing the collaborative efforts across regions and sectors to promote green transformation in economic and social development [1][3]. Group 1: Policy Framework - The national level has introduced two key top-level design documents for "dual carbon" work, including the "Action Plan for Carbon Peak Before 2030" [3]. - A total of 12 sector-specific carbon peak implementation plans and over 30 supporting schemes covering technology, finance, standards, and consumption have been developed [3]. Group 2: Energy Transition - By 2024, China's energy consumption per unit of GDP is expected to decrease by 11.6% compared to 2020, equating to a reduction of 1.1 billion tons of CO2 emissions, making it one of the fastest countries in terms of energy intensity reduction globally [7]. - The share of coal consumption in China has decreased from 56.8% in 2020 to 53.2% in 2024, while the share of non-fossil energy consumption has increased from 15.9% to 19.8% [13]. Group 3: Renewable Energy Development - China has the largest renewable energy generation capacity in the world, with a total installed capacity reaching 2.159 billion kilowatts by June 2025, accounting for approximately 59.2% of the country's total installed capacity [13]. - The country has cultivated 66 national-level strategic emerging industry clusters and over 6,400 national-level green factories [9]. Group 4: Green Infrastructure - By 2024, the proportion of newly built green buildings in urban areas is expected to exceed 97%, with energy-efficient buildings accounting for over 66% of existing urban building area [14]. - The area of clean heating in northern regions has reached 2.09 billion square meters, representing nearly a 50% increase since 2020 [14].
